When calculating Units of Volume, each larger unit is 1,000 times bigger than
the smaller unit. Thats because volume is determined by multiplying the
height by the width by the depth of the object. So a cube that is 10
millimeters on a side has a volume of 10 millimeters X 10 millimeters X 10
millimeters or 1,000 cubic millimeters, or one cubic centimeter (10 mm X 10 mm
X 10 mm = 1,000 cu. mm = 1 cu. cm. Also written as 1 cm3).
